## Arguments

### Target Argument

When sending an announcement, you can define who to send it to using the target argument.
This argument allows you to select either an online player or the executor themselves, a server, or a world to send the announcement to.
The available targets are:

#### Self Target

This target allows you to send the respective announcement to the same executor of the command.
Keep in mind that if the server console uses this target, it will not be able to receive bossbars, actionbars, titles, or sounds;
it will only be able to receive chat announcements

**Example Usage**

`/(v)announce chat self Some announcement`

#### Player Target

This target allows you to send an announcement to a specific player.

Use the format `“player:PlayerName”`.

As it is an argument that uses a colon character and due to limitations of the Minecraft Vanilla command system,
it must be enclosed in quotation marks.

If executed in-game, online player names will be suggested.

**Example Usage**

`/(v)announce title “player:4drian3d” “TitleAnnouncer” “by 4drian3d”`

#### All Target

This target allows you to send an announcement to all players on the server or proxy.

If you run the command from TitleAnnouncer in Velocity, the announcement will be sent to all players on your network.
If you run it from TitleAnnouncer installed in Paper, the announcement will be sent to players connected to the server where it is run.

**Example Usage**

`/(v)announce actionbar all TitleAnnouncer | `

#### Server Target

> This target is exclusive to Velocity

This target allows you to send an announcement to the specific server where the player executing it is connected, or to a specific server.

For the executor to send the announcement to the server where it is connected, you only need to place `server` as an argument.

But if the executor wants it to be executed on another server, it must be specified with the format `“server:ServerName”`.
Like the player argument, when requiring `:`, it must be enclosed in quotation marks.

**Example Usage**

`/vannounce bossbar server 30 blue notched_12 A big announcement!!!`

`/vannounce bossbar “server:lobby” 30 blue notched_12 A big announcement!!!`

#### World Target

> This target is exclusive to Paper

This target allows you to send an announcement to the world where the player executing the command is located or to a specified world.

If you want to send the announcement to the world where the player is located, you must use the `world` argument.

But if you want to specify another world, you must use the `“world:WorldName”` argument.
Like the player argument, when requiring `:`, it must be enclosed in quotation marks.

**Example Usage**

`/announce bossbar world 30 blue notched_12 A big announcement!!!`

`/announce bossbar “world:lobby” 30 blue notched_12 A big announcement!!!`

### Migration
#### Supported Plugins
– **tiAuth** (for changing the database type)
– **MCAuth**
– **LimboAuth**
– **AuthMe**

#### Migration Commands

Below are the commands for the default database types used by these plugins.

If you are using a **file-based database** (SQLite or H2):

– Place the database file into the plugin folder.
– For **H2**, **do not include** the `.mv.db` extension in the filename.
– If there is no username or password, set both `user` and `password` to `empty`.

#### MCAuth SQLite
“`
/tiauth migrate mcauth sqlite auth.db
“`

#### LimboAuth H2
“`
/tiauth migrate limboauth h2 limboauth-v2 empty empty
“`

#### AuthMe SQLite
“`
/tiauth migrate authme sqlite authme.db
“`

#### Important — LimboAuth H2 Migration

Before migrating from **LimboAuth H2** (which uses H2 as its default database):

1. Open your `config.yml`.
2. Change the `version` value under `libraries.h-2` to **2.1.214**.
3. Delete the **tiAuth** database file (if you are using H2 — it’s the default).
4. Restart your server.

This is required because **LimboAuth** uses an **outdated version of H2** that is incompatible with the newer version used by **tiAuth** by default.
If you skip these steps, the plugin will throw an error during migration.

### Virtual server configuration

After setting `servers.use-virtual-server` to `true` and restarting the server,
you need to configure **NanoLimbo** — its configuration is located in:

“`
/plugins/tiAuth/limbo
“`

#### Configure `infoForwarding`

– Set `type` to **MODERN** if you are using **VELOCITY_MODERN**,
then specify your **key** under `secret`.
– If you are using **BungeeGuard**, set `type` to **BUNGEE_GUARD**,
then specify your **tokens** under `tokens`.
– **LEGACY** mode is **not recommended** as it is insecure.

#### Optional Settings
You may optionally:
– Change the **port**
– Disable **BossBar**, **Join Message**, etc.

After editing `/plugins/tiAuth/limbo/settings.yml`,
**restart your proxy** to apply the changes.

## 🧩 Multi-Server Support

TeleHop is built for **Velocity networks**, not single-server setups.

– Velocity handles routing and player tracking
– Paper handles teleport execution
– MySQL stores shared data

This enables:
– Cross-server TPA and teleportation
– Shared homes and warps across all servers
– `/back` working across server boundaries
– Session-based TPA toggle synced across servers

Both Velocity and Paper plugins are required.

## 📥 Installation

### Requirements
– Paper 1.21+
– Velocity 3.3+
– Java 21+
– MySQL 8.0+ or MariaDB 10.5+
– LuckPerms 5.4+ optional

### Setup
1. Create a MySQL database and user
2. Place `telehop-velocity-1.0.2.jar` in the Velocity plugins folder
3. Place `telehop-paper-1.0.2.jar` in each Paper server plugins folder
4. Start Velocity once to generate config, then stop
5. Configure `database.yml` with your credentials
6. Set `server-name` in `general.yml` to match Velocity config
7. Start Velocity, then start all backend servers

Database tables are created automatically on first startup.
Random respawn is enabled by default. Disable in `features.yml` if needed.

## Usage and Commands
Tebex will automatically fulfill any orders from your webstore every two minutes. These are run as server commands, such as giving items or adding groups, which you can define in your store.

Note: Not all commands are available on all platforms. Proxy servers may have a reduced set of commands. Use `/tebex help` to get the relevant list of commands on any platform.

Below are a list of commands used to manage the plugin:

### Permissions
All commands have a permission node which matches with the exact command name. For example a player must have `tebex.help` as a permission in order to view available
commands.
